A man has 14 coins in his pocket, all of which are dimes and quarters. if the total value of his change is $1.70, how many dimes and how many quarters does he have?

d + q = 14....d = 14 - q
0.10d + 0.25q = 1.70

0.10(14 - q) + 0.25q = 1.70
1.40 - 0.10q + 0.25q = 1.70
-0.10q + 0.25q = 1.70 - 1.40
0.15q = 0.30
q = 0.30 / 0.15
q = 2 <=== 2 quarters

d + q = 14
d + 2 = 14
d = 14 - 2
d = 12 <=== 12 dimes
